导读:在使用MySQL数据库时,有时会遇到由于锁定表而无法进行操作的情况。本文将介绍如何解锁单个表。
1. 查看当前锁定状态
在MySQL中,可以通过以下命令查看当前锁定状态:
```
show open tables where in_use>0;
该命令将列出所有当前被锁定的表及其相关信息。
2. 杀死进程
如果发现某个进程正在锁定表,可以通过以下命令杀死该进程:
kill <进程ID>;
其中,进程ID可以通过以下命令获取:
show processlist;
3. 释放锁定
如果是自己的进程锁定了表,可以通过以下命令释放锁定:
unlock tables;
如果是其他进程锁定了表,可以通过以下命令释放该进程所持有的锁定:
4. 总结
MySQL中锁定表是为了保证数据安全性,但有时也会带来一些不便。通过以上方法,可以解锁单个表,使得操作变得更加灵活和便捷。